For anyone interested in "bugs," this little book is a must. Most epidemiologists keep a copy of this in their desk drawer as a handy reference to almost every communicable disease. It covers things like symptoms, incubation periods, mode of transmission, how to best control an outbreak, immunization potential, geographical spread etc.--all in a tidy little package that is easy to use.
